Benefits of Engaging an MDR Company Continuous threat monitoring is the cornerstone of MDR services. It involves the use of advanced technologies to analyze the network traffic of an organization in real time. By leveraging sophisticated algorithms, MDR providers can identify potential threats that traditional security measures might overlook. For example, if an unusual pattern of data exfiltration is detected, the system can trigger alerts and initiate a response protocol. Benefits of Leveraging Managed SOC Services In addition to monitoring, SOCs are responsible for incident detection and response. When a security incident is identified, the SOC team takes immediate action to contain and remediate the threat. This often involves isolating affected systems, conducting forensic investigations, and communicating with relevant stakeholders. The ability to respond quickly and effectively is a hallmark of a well-functioning SOC, demonstrating its critical role in maintaining organizational security. By outsourcing security operations, businesses can avoid the expenses associated with hiring, training, and retaining an internal security team. This allows them to allocate resources more effectively and invest in other areas of their operations while still ensuring robust security measures are in place.
